Block 342,499
Block Hash
5c431c2dc1d4aeb43a3c3515c0aa5895eec9f41a6f98a63dd2e69d18538064cb
Previous Block Hash
8814b23cfb55bc825e203c0e3c4efeec9f9aba5429fd5a3c86d2fbd086332485
Mined
Transactions
3
Difficulty
21.41 M
Size
626 bytes
Transactions (3)
1 input, 1 output
62,500.00452
PEPE
1 input, 2 outputs
84,433.19774
PEPE
1 input, 2 outputs
18,230.2501
PEPE